Hatch Release

You need to figure out what is wrong with it first. Could be the button switch, power suppy, solenoid, cable, etc. If you are handy, you can try bypassing the switch, jumping the solenoid, or maybe checking the cables.
 
yep - you should be able to pull the switch out, and then test the output wire - see if it is allowing juice out. the switches can be lame (my fuel switch likes to be stubborn).

i dont know how hard it is to access the solenoid back there, but if not hard, you could hit it with a test light while someone hits the switch (or you use the trunk popper on your alarm if you have one) and see if you have juice getting to it.

i dont know what they cost, but if insane, you could retrofit a universal 20 buck unit....

good luck.